There's some excitement in the fields, Heidi has noticed the first little baby yellow squash growing, and lots of flowers. Lord willing,
it won't be long before we'll be inundated! There are also blossoms on some tomato plants, and we've got most everything in the ground now. On the downside, as I mentioned before, it's gotten too hot for the letuce, and Heidi says the spinach is not doing well either, but the swiss chard is still beautiful and the smaller leaves can be ued anywhere you'd use spinach.
